Weather in July

July, like June, in Albion, Rhode Island, is a moderately hot summer month, with an average temperature ranging between max 82°F (27.8°C) and min 63.9°F (17.7°C).

Temperature

The warmest period tends to be July, when average temperatures fluctuate between a high of 82°F (27.8°C) and a low of 63.9°F (17.7°C).

Heat index

For most parts of July, the heat index is computed to be a hot 87.8°F (31°C). If one stays active during extended exposure, it might induce fatigue and result in heat cramps.
When assessing, remember that heat index measurements are for light winds and shaded spots. When exposed to the direct sun, the heat index may augment by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'feels like', is a calculation that merges air temperature and relative humidity to depict the sensation of warmth. One's weather perception can be influenced by a range of factors including metabolic differences, being pregnant, and their level of physical activity. Realize that direct exposure to sunlight can augment the felt heat, leading to a potential increase in the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are quite important for babies and toddlers. Kids often lack the knowledge about the necessity to take breaks and consume liquids. Thirst, as a late symptom of dehydration, necessitates the maintenance of hydration, particularly during enduring physical activities.

Humidity

The average relative humidity in July is 77%.

Rainfall

In Albion, in July, it is raining for 14.5 days, with typically 2.13" (54mm) of accumulated precipitation. In Albion, during the entire year, the rain falls for 137.6 days and collects up to 23.98" (609mm) of precipitation.

Snowfall

In Albion, snow does not fall in June through September.

Daylight

The average length of the day in July is 14h and 52min.
On the first day of July, sunrise is at 5:14 am and sunset at 8:25 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 5:39 am and sunset at 8:05 pm EDT.

Sunshine

In July, the average sunshine in Albion is 10h.

UV index

June through August, with an average maximum UV index of 6, are months with the highest UV index.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health hazard from exposure to the Sun's UV radiation for the average person.
Note: In July, the maximum UV index of 6 suggests this advice:
Avoid overexposure. Fair-skinned individuals can burn in under 20 minutes. Between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., the Sun emits the most powerful UV radiation. Limit direct exposure to the Sun during these hours. Loose clothes with a tight weave are optimal for safeguarding yourself against the Sun's rays.
